“Blow tyres above the recommended pressure and the car will consume less”
True, but very little and the effect of this solution is compromised, more or less, traffic safety, so it is advisable not inflate tires above the pressure recommended by the manufacturer.
It is true that if tire pressure is lower than nominal value, consumption will increase (in general, the pressure loss with a bar of rubber consumption increases by about 5%). It does not mean that a higher pressure than the face value will result in significant loss of consumption.
After several specialized tests, concluded that if the increase in tire pressure of 1 bar above face value, low fuel consumption is about 0.5%.
So if normal consumption is 5 liters per 100 km, umflând tires to 1 bar above face value you get 4.975 litres/100 km consumption. So insignificant savings of about a few cents on every hundred kilometers …
What is, however, reverse for rubber swelling over allowed limit? First, the rubber becomes rigid, thus rolling discomfort will increase – which nobody wants, especially on our roads.
Then footprint (contact area between tire and road) is reduced, with negative effects, sometimes even dangerous, the grip, so control at high speed and, especially, the sudden braking is worse. Note also that over-inflation increase the chance of explosion, rubber, and the consequences can be disastrous.
In conclusion, inflate tires worth more than face value because you get a insignificant economy, but driving safety is compromised.
“Use normal nitrogen instead of air, the machine will consume less and work better”
If you ask engineers or aeronautical Formula 1, you will say that nitrogen is much better than the atmosphere, the latter containing several types of gas, so it is impure. Nitrogen reacts less to changes in temperature or shock, making it easier for engineers to develop appropriate tires.
But for normal car tires, has no major advantage – the advantage out of the pocket, which you take more money than if you inflate the tire with normal air. This is because the average car tires pass through much smaller variations in temperature and pressure conditions where the atmosphere behaves almost the same as nitrogen.
After several studies and observations on normal users found that inflating tires with nitrogen instead of atmospheric air does not decrease fuel consumption, or, at best, fuel economy is insignificant and does not warrant higher price for using nitrogen.
Whether you use air or nitrogen atmosphere, the main rule to be applied is that the tire is inflated to nominal pressure. Otherwise, fuel economy related to the type of tire and driving style.

“Supplies the morning when it’s cold, put more fuel because the same money!”
A myth of ‘I learned something physical, but do not know exactly what … “. In theory, fluids (hence the petrol and diesel) are more dense at lower temperature, hence the idea that, if the food when it’s cold, a liter of fuel will contain more liquid than when it is hot.
But dismantling this myth is very simple, simply applying logic: fuels are kept in tanks buried below ground, where the temperature is almost constant, whether it’s night or day.
So the only thing that remains, indeed, to remember is that in conditions of intense heat, when you fill the car may lose a fraction of the fuel due to vaporization of the liquid, by the time the tank is opened. But again, talk of insignificant amount, less than 0.1% of what you pay.

“Put it in neutral when you are constantly going down or straight”
It’s hard to understand why many people continue to believe that this engine does not consume, although clearly hear how it goes. From a technical standpoint, and the idling engine burns fuel, otherwise it might work.
So, without going into further technical details, must understand that failure to elect a speed (ie lever to “neutral”) not “kill” the engine fuel supply. In addition, if the machine runs without any gear engaged, especially in the valley, have to rely more on the brakes and wheels do not have traction, thus taking safety hazards occur at runtime.
On the other hand, when accessing the engine brake (the situation when the wheels tend to have a rotational speed greater than that dictated by the engine – is observed that increasing engine speed without speed), power flow is reversed, so the engine receive “power” of the wheel, no longer need to produce power.
In this case, the central computer system dictates injection to stop fueling, rotation of the crankshaft is ensured even by car wheels.
Again, without going into technical details, fuel economy is achieved only by applying engine braking on downhill or slowing down because the engine does not consume in this situation – because it works from the kinematic cycle wheels, in descending a slope because of inertia or deceleration.
In addition, engine braking helps safely down a slope, because the wheels have traction (being related to the engine, clutch coupled thanks), and the braking system is not fully applied.

“Change air filters more often, because the engine running as efficiently”
In terms of repair shops, car is very good if owners spend more on air filters, probably why you and spread this idea so much. With no mention of some very cheap consumables, air filters deserve something more.
The truth is that technology is not stagnant, and air filters of modern engines have evolved more than one might think. It may seem silly but in recent years air filters are designed to folosează dirt accumulated over time in their favor. That dust and debris forms a layer of … filtering.
A study by the U.S. Department of Energy in 2009 showed that dirty air filters have no effect on increased fuel consumption, electronically controlled injection systems automatically adjusting the amount of fuel required for optimal mixing chamber.
Instead, an air filter too dirty and clogged affect, indeed, supply the engine with fresh air, which can be reflected in strong accelaţiile problems, because the intake does not get enough air. Some may argue that, the car will consume more, but in practice, any acceleration engine consumes more than normal, so dirty filters are insignificant influences.
Therefore, the experts’ advice is to change air filters, but not as often as we used to believe. According to Americans for ordinary cars with small engines and media air filter should be changed after a maximum of 50,000 km and not every revision of 10-15000 km. On the other hand, new cars customers are tied to manufacturers’ recommendations, or risk losing the car warranty.
But, in general, for a machine that already has exceeded 3 years, air filters can be changed after a longer period because their dirty dramatic effects on engine operation and fuel it. In such conditions we have in Romania, with a lot of dust and dirt, period suggested Americans should be reduced until the 25 to 30,000 km.
